WARNING
Electrical Shock Hazard
Plug into a grounded 3-prong outlet.
Do not remove ground prong.
Do not use an adapter.
Do not use an extension cord.
Failure to follow these instructions can
result in death, fire, or electrical shock.
If codes permit and a separate ground wire is
used, it is recommended that a qualified elec-
trician determine that the ground path is ad-
equate.
Do not ground to a gas pipe.
Check with a qualified electrician if you are not
sure the dishwasher is properly grounded.
Do not have a fuse in the neutral or ground
circuit.
A 120-volt, 60-Hz, AC-only, 15- or 20-ampere
fused electrical supply is required. (Time-delay
fuse or circuit breaker is recommended.) It is
recommended that a separate circuit serving
only this appliance be provided.

Electrical Supply Requirements

RECOMMENDED GROUNDING
METHOD
For your personal safety, this appliance must
be grounded. This appliance is equipped with
a power supply cord having a 3-prong ground
plug. To minimize possible shock hazard, the
cord must be plugged into a mating 3-prong
ground-type outlet, grounded in accordance
with local codes and ordinances (see below). If
a mating outlet is not available, it is the per-
sonal responsibility and obligation of the cus-
tomer to have a properly grounded 3-prong
outlet installed by a qualified electrician.

If the dishwasher must be direct wired:
• Use flexible, armored or nonmetallic
sheathed, copper wire with grounding
wire that meets the wiring requirements
for the home, and local codes and ordi-
nances.
• Use a U.L.-listed conduit connector, or
if using nonmetallic sheathed, copper
wire, a U.L.-listed cable clamp connec-
tor.
